What defines the Wong Kar Wai style for an AI prompt?
Three things carry most of the look: step-printed motion (a stuttering motion-blur on running figures), wide-angle lenses held close to the subject in cramped neon-lit interiors, and a saturated colour palette skewing toward deep reds, electric greens, and sodium-yellow streetlights on wet asphalt. Name those explicitly in your prompt.
How do I get the step-printing motion effect in AI video?
Add the phrase "step-printed motion" or "low frame-rate stutter on running figures" to the camera section of your prompt. Pair it with handheld camera language and a slow shutter description so the motion blur reads as intentional rather than as glitch.
